 in national prosperity does not increase the general level of contentment within the population. For the most part, I agree with this assumption for the following reasons.

One of the main reasons some think increased wealth equates to increased happiness is that higher rates of monetary gain

 can bring about a greater range of choices. While this might be true at an individual level, it does not always stand at

 the macro level, as some of the wealthiest nations seem also to have some of the highest rates of conditions 

normally associated with unhappiness. These ‘conditions’ include depression, suicide, obesity, narcissism

, and an increase in a general malaise of the people, and are evident in great numbers in wealthy countries such as the United States, Japan, and Canada, countries where the GDP has remained high for 

decades. Despite this upward trend of despondency within many in the population in such countries, there is no doubt that a rise in a person’s financial 

affluence can have a positive impact on their life. Increased wealth brings about a greater plethora of

 not just choices, but also conveniences, affecting aspects such as living environment, consumer choices

, and sources of pleasure. Nevertheless, evidence seems to support the notion that despite increased national wealth, even when this economic 

uptick reaches the populace directly, many people still slip into a malaise brought on by the lack of

 purpose and materialism on the one hand, and an overabundance of convenience on the other. In conclusion, I believe that although many people are able to use an increase in 

personal financial wealth to increase their life contentment, the same cannot be said, generally, for the population of a rich country with increasing prosperity, since many citizens will remain 

void of a central guiding philosophy, for which is exacerbated by the array of choices and conveniences open to them, and hence, become
